Im starting to smell fresh meat lol....cant wait to get a few of you guys on the truck with me if my district gets some. Alot of guys wont want to work with you because they feel like they gotta change their routines, but I enjoy it. Like I always say, I stay out anyway so its not like your going to slow me down. Teach you as much as I know, show you how to protect yourself, how to work like a gentleman. Most guys, most districts will look out for you on probabtion, but if you feel uncomfortable about something make sure you make it known to your partner. You have to protect your job, especially as a probie. In the end, you are in charge of yourself, remember that. FBF is nothing like what guys like me will show you but pay attention and most importantly get used to driving, drive everything and dont be scared. Respect the machines, dont fear them.

Im proud of you guys, you waited a long time and your finally at the last step. Congratulations new jacks...
